抄録

Activin, a member of the transforming growth factor-β superfamily, has recentlybeen isolated from eel testicular cDNA library. Using an in vitro testicular organ culture system, we investigated the effect of human recombinant activin A and B in eel spermatogenesis. Addition of human recombinant activin A and B (10 ng and 100 ng/ml) to the culture medium induced proliferation of spermatogonia within 15 days in the same manner as addition of 11-ketotestosterone (10 ng/ml) for positive control. In cultured testes without activins, however, the proliferation of spermatogoniawas not observed. Although it is necessary to investigate the eel's own activin A and B protein, these results suggest the possibility that activin induces initiation of spermatogenesis in Japanese eel.
